As a senior leader at the Trust, you will need the ability to communicate and influence at all levels, be able to influence leaders and gain stakeholder buy-in to deliver Trust and Trust wide HR initiatives and enable leaders and managers to deliver the workforce strategy.

You will provide strategic people and leadership insight into the design and development of the people approach and enable the Trust to deliver its People Plan.

Put simply, you will need to be technically excellent, with the right soft skills and approach to lead and manage an excellent function and team of HR Business Partners, working with excellent workforce colleagues to deliver the right HR action at the right time.

Main duties of the job This role line manages 4 HR Business Partners and leads the HR Operational Team.

It is the lead for driving forward the strategic HR Business Partnering model of HR provision and is responsible for the advice, support and guidance provided by the Team through the deployment of enabling policies and processes.

We are a medium sized Acute Trust, with a wholly-owned subsidiary company (Harrogate Integrated Facilities), Adult Community Services and very large 0-19 Children's Services across a wide geographical patch which means we tailor our approach to the services we support.
